From Google News Search: "Log Analysis" Where can I find a good, php-based access.log analyzer? Q. My web host generates an apache access.log file but they want me to pay extra to use their web-based log analysis tool. Does anyone know of a good php-based tool that I can drop into my web host account that will parse the access.log and give me a nice summary page, preferably with graphs and charts? Note: It must be php-based, as that's the only thing that my web host will let me use. Yes, of course, I can use a client-side tool that requires me to download the log files, but I was hoping for something that I could view from anywhere. Recently I got a message from mcafee saying that i had a fakealert trojan that could not be deleted. Soon after that my computer restarted on its own and when it rebooted i got a popup message that looked like a windows firewall message and the only button I was able to press was enable blocking. Iike an idiot I pressed the button and after some reseach I realized that that message was fake and by pressing it I installed the malware. After realizing I was infected with malware I got a hijackthis log analysis and found a fake svchost process and I deleted it. Then I saw the source of the fakealert message I got at first and I deleted it. It was some exe file in the google folder of my common app data.
